Wizkid Delivers Heartfelt Prayers, Announces His Return at Greater Lagos Countdown 2025

Superstar Afrobeats icon Ayodeji Ibrahim Balogun, popularly known as Wizkid, captivated fans during his electrifying performance at the Greater Lagos Countdown to 2025 concert.

The 34-year-old artist brought a unique twist to the celebration as he ushered in the New Year with prayers and a major announcement.

In the middle of his performance, the ‘Dance (Kese)’ hitmaker paused to pray for his fans in his native Yoruba language. Wizkid’s heartfelt blessings included wishes for long life, prosperity, and wealth for all those in attendance.

First of all, Happy New Year,” Wizkid began before adding, “You will live long on earth. You will be rich. Long life and prosperity for you and all the members of your family.”

The Ojuelegba-born star then delivered what he described as a “very important” message, leaving fans ecstatic.

“I have a very important message for you today, Lagos Nigeria,” Wizkid declared.I want you to know that your son, Ayodeji Balogun, AKA Big Wiz, Machala, The Biggest Bird. I want you to know that I am back home now.”

The crowd erupted in excitement as Wizkid continued his stellar performance, marking his official return to Lagos after years of being based abroad.

The event, which featured performances by Afrobeats heavyweights Burna Boy and Davido, marked a rare moment in Nigerian music history. Despite their well-documented tensions, the trio shared the stage at the **Oando Plc End-of-the-Year party**, surprising many fans.

The reunion of the “Big Three” comes amid ongoing speculations about their strained relationships. Notably, Wizkid and Davido’s online feud in April 2024 was one of the most heated exchanges in Afrobeats history, with reports suggesting that the two are yet to reconcile.

Regardless, Wizkid’s prayers and announcement during the Greater Lagos Countdown served as a reminder of his enduring connection with his roots and his fans, solidifying his status as one of Nigeria’s most beloved artists.
